Debugging: otimizando performance de Agentes de IA

Aprimore a performance de seus agentes de IA com estratégias de debugging e monitoramento.

Debugging: otimizando performance de Agentes de IA — imagem de capa Toolzz

Debugging: otimizando performance de Agentes de IA

Lucas (CEO Toolzz)
Lucas (CEO Toolzz)
6 de abril de 2026

Agentes de Inteligência Artificial (IA) estão se tornando cada vez mais comuns em diversas áreas, desde atendimento ao cliente até automação de processos complexos. No entanto, como qualquer software, eles podem apresentar falhas e comportamentos inesperados. O debugging, ou depuração, é o processo de identificar e corrigir esses problemas, garantindo que o agente funcione de forma eficiente e confiável. Este artigo explora as melhores práticas para debugging de agentes de IA, desde a análise de logs até o uso de ferramentas de monitoramento e a colaboração entre humanos e IA.

A Complexidade do Debugging de Agentes de IA

Ao contrário do debugging de software tradicional, onde o código é geralmente determinístico, os agentes de IA, especialmente aqueles baseados em modelos de linguagem grandes (LLMs), introduzem um nível de complexidade adicional. A natureza probabilística desses modelos significa que a mesma entrada pode gerar saídas diferentes em momentos distintos. Além disso, a opacidade interna dos LLMs dificulta a compreensão de por que uma determinada decisão foi tomada. Portanto, as técnicas tradicionais de debugging podem não ser suficientes, exigindo abordagens adaptadas.

Ferramentas e Técnicas de Debugging

Existem diversas ferramentas e técnicas que podem ser utilizadas para depurar agentes de IA. Uma das primeiras etapas é a análise de logs. Os logs fornecem um registro detalhado das interações do agente, incluindo as entradas recebidas, as ações tomadas e os resultados obtidos. Ao examinar os logs, é possível identificar padrões de comportamento anômalo e rastrear a origem de um erro. Ferramentas de monitoramento, como dashboards e alertas, também podem ser úteis para detectar problemas em tempo real.

Precisa de uma ferramenta para te ajudar a monitorar seus agentes de IA em tempo real? Conheça a Toolzz AI e simplifique o processo de debugging.

Outra técnica importante é o teste unitário. Embora seja mais desafiador para agentes de IA do que para software tradicional, o teste unitário pode ajudar a verificar se os componentes individuais do agente estão funcionando corretamente. Isso pode envolver a criação de casos de teste específicos para avaliar a capacidade do agente de lidar com diferentes tipos de entrada e cenários. É crucial testar a robustez do agente, alimentando-o com dados inesperados ou maliciosos para garantir que ele não apresente comportamentos indesejados.

O Protocolo Agent-to-Human (A2H)

A colaboração entre humanos e IA é essencial para o debugging eficaz de agentes de IA. O protocolo Agent-to-Human (A2H) descreve como um agente de IA pode transferir o controle para um humano quando encontra um problema que não consegue resolver sozinho. Isso pode incluir situações em que o agente não tem certeza sobre a resposta correta, encontra uma entrada ambígua ou detecta um possível erro. Ao implementar um protocolo A2H, é possível garantir que os erros sejam corrigidos rapidamente e que o agente continue a aprender com a experiência humana. Plataformas como a Toolzz AI facilitam a implementação de fluxos de trabalho A2H, permitindo que os agentes de IA encaminhem automaticamente tarefas complexas ou ambíguas para atendentes humanos, garantindo um atendimento de alta qualidade.

Análise de Contexto e Engenharia de Prompt

Para agentes de IA baseados em LLMs, a qualidade do prompt é fundamental para o desempenho. Um prompt mal formulado pode levar a respostas imprecisas ou irrelevantes. A engenharia de prompt envolve a criação de prompts que sejam claros, concisos e específicos, fornecendo ao modelo informações suficientes para gerar a resposta desejada. Ao depurar um agente de IA, é importante analisar o prompt usado e verificar se ele está bem definido e se está fornecendo o contexto adequado. Ferramentas como o Playground de Prompting da Toolzz ajudam a otimizar os prompts e avaliar seu impacto no desempenho do agente.

Quer ver na prática?

Solicitar demo Toolzz AI

Monitoramento Contínuo e Aprendizado Contínuo

O debugging não é um processo único, mas sim um ciclo contínuo de monitoramento, análise e melhoria. É importante monitorar continuamente o desempenho do agente de IA e coletar feedback dos usuários. Esse feedback pode ser usado para identificar áreas onde o agente precisa ser aprimorado e para ajustar o modelo de treinamento. Além disso, o aprendizado contínuo é essencial para garantir que o agente permaneça atualizado e relevante ao longo do tempo. Agentes que se adaptam e aprendem com novas informações tendem a ser mais confiáveis e eficientes a longo prazo.

Segurança e Vulnerabilidades

Ao depurar agentes de IA, é importante considerar a segurança. Agentes de IA podem ser vulneráveis a ataques, como injeção de prompt, onde um usuário malicioso tenta manipular o agente para realizar ações não autorizadas. É crucial implementar medidas de segurança para proteger o agente contra esses ataques e garantir que ele não seja usado para fins maliciosos. A Toolzz oferece soluções de segurança robustas para proteger seus agentes de IA contra ameaças externas.

Comparativo de Ferramentas de Debugging

Ferramenta Descrição Prós Contras Preço
LangSmith (LangChain) Plataforma de debugging e monitoramento para aplicações LangChain Integração nativa com LangChain, visualização de fluxos Requer conhecimento de LangChain, pode ser complexo para iniciantes Pago
Weights & Biases Plataforma de MLOps com recursos de debugging Suporta diversos frameworks de machine learning, visualização de dados Curva de aprendizado acentuada, pode ser caro Pago
Toolzz AI Plataforma de Agentes de IA com recursos de monitoramento e A2H Facilidade de uso, integração com outros produtos Toolzz, suporte humano Pode ter menos recursos avançados que as plataformas especializadas Variável

Conclusão

O debugging de agentes de IA é um processo complexo, mas essencial para garantir que esses sistemas funcionem de forma confiável e eficiente. Ao utilizar as ferramentas e técnicas corretas, e ao priorizar a colaboração entre humanos e IA, é possível identificar e corrigir erros, otimizar o desempenho e garantir que os agentes de IA atendam às expectativas dos usuários. A Toolzz oferece uma plataforma completa para o desenvolvimento, implantação e monitoramento de agentes de IA, com recursos que facilitam o debugging e a colaboração humana.

Veja como é fácil criar sua IA

Clique na seta abaixo para começar uma demonstração interativa de como criar sua própria IA.

Saiba mais sobre este tema

Resumo do artigo

Este artigo explora o debugging de Agentes de IA, uma prática essencial para garantir que essas ferramentas complexas funcionem de maneira otimizada. Abordaremos desde a identificação de problemas comuns, como respostas imprecisas ou lentidão, até a implementação de estratégias eficazes de monitoramento. Descubra como a Toolzz AI pode auxiliar na criação e manutenção de agentes mais robustos e eficientes, maximizando o retorno sobre o investimento em automação.

Benefícios

Ao ler este artigo, você irá: 1) Aprender a identificar gargalos de performance em seus Agentes de IA; 2) Descobrir técnicas de debugging específicas para otimizar a precisão e velocidade de resposta; 3) Entender como o monitoramento contínuo pode prevenir falhas e comportamentos inesperados; 4) Avaliar o impacto do debugging na redução de custos operacionais e na melhoria da satisfação do cliente; 5) Conhecer as ferramentas da Toolzz que facilitam o processo de debugging e otimização.

Como funciona

O debugging de Agentes de IA envolve a análise de logs, o rastreamento de interações e a simulação de cenários de uso. Começamos com a identificação de padrões de erro e a análise das causas raiz. Em seguida, implementamos correções e otimizações no código e nos dados de treinamento. Ferramentas como a Toolzz AI oferecem recursos de monitoramento em tempo real e alertas automáticos, permitindo uma abordagem proativa na identificação e resolução de problemas, garantindo o desempenho ideal do agente.

Perguntas Frequentes

Como identificar erros comuns em Agentes de IA?

Erros comuns incluem respostas imprecisas, lentidão no processamento, viés nos resultados e falhas na compreensão da linguagem natural. Monitorar logs, analisar métricas de performance e realizar testes com diferentes cenários são cruciais. A Toolzz AI oferece dashboards intuitivos para facilitar essa identificação.

Qual a importância do monitoramento contínuo para Agentes de IA?

O monitoramento contínuo permite detectar problemas em tempo real, prevenir falhas e otimizar a performance ao longo do tempo. Métricas como tempo de resposta, taxa de sucesso e precisão devem ser acompanhadas. A Toolzz oferece alertas automatizados para identificar anomalias e garantir a estabilidade do agente.

Quanto custa implementar um sistema de debugging para Agentes de IA?

O custo varia dependendo da complexidade do agente e das ferramentas utilizadas. Soluções como a Toolzz AI oferecem planos flexíveis, com preços a partir de R$500/mês, incluindo recursos de monitoramento, análise de logs e alertas. O ROI geralmente é alto devido à melhoria na performance e redução de custos operacionais.

Como funciona o debugging em Agentes de IA que utilizam machine learning?

O debugging em agentes de machine learning envolve a análise dos dados de treinamento, a avaliação do modelo e a identificação de vieses. Técnicas como explainable AI (XAI) ajudam a entender o processo de tomada de decisão do agente. A Toolzz oferece ferramentas para monitorar a qualidade dos dados e o desempenho do modelo.

Quais são as melhores práticas para otimizar a performance de um chatbot?

As melhores práticas incluem otimizar a base de conhecimento, melhorar a compreensão da linguagem natural, reduzir o tempo de resposta e personalizar as interações. Testes A/B e feedback dos usuários são essenciais. A Toolzz AI oferece recursos para otimizar o fluxo de conversas e personalizar as respostas.

Qual o impacto do debugging na automação de processos com Agentes de IA?

O debugging garante que os processos automatizados sejam executados de forma eficiente e precisa, reduzindo erros e retrabalho. Isso leva a uma maior produtividade e economia de custos. A Toolzz AI oferece ferramentas para monitorar e otimizar o desempenho dos agentes em diferentes processos de automação.

Quais são as alternativas à Toolzz AI para debugging de Agentes de IA?

Alternativas incluem ferramentas de código aberto como TensorFlow Debugger e PyTorch Debugger, além de soluções comerciais como Datadog e New Relic. A Toolzz AI se destaca pela facilidade de uso, integração com diversas plataformas e recursos específicos para Agentes de IA, como monitoramento de linguagem natural.

Como o debugging pode melhorar a satisfação do cliente em interações com Agentes de IA?

Ao garantir respostas precisas e rápidas, o debugging melhora a experiência do cliente, aumentando a satisfação e a fidelidade. Agentes bem depurados são capazes de entender as necessidades dos clientes e oferecer soluções eficazes. A Toolzz AI oferece ferramentas para analisar o feedback dos clientes e identificar áreas de melhoria.

Quais os principais desafios no debugging de Agentes de IA complexos?

Agentes complexos apresentam desafios como a dificuldade em rastrear o fluxo de informações, a identificação de interações inesperadas e a necessidade de grandes volumes de dados para testes. Ferramentas de monitoramento avançadas e técnicas de simulação são essenciais. A Toolzz oferece recursos para lidar com essa complexidade.

Como a Toolzz AI facilita a implementação de estratégias de debugging em Agentes de IA?

A Toolzz AI oferece dashboards intuitivos para monitorar a performance, alertas automatizados para identificar problemas e ferramentas de análise de logs para rastrear erros. Além disso, a plataforma permite simular cenários de uso e realizar testes A/B para otimizar o desempenho do agente, simplificando o processo de debugging.

Mais de 3.000 empresas em todo mundo utilizam nossas tecnologias

Bradesco logo
Itaú logo
BTG Pactual logo
Unimed logo
Mercado Bitcoin logo
SEBRAE logo
B3 logo
iFood logo
Americanas logo
Cogna logo
SENAI logo
UNESCO logo
Anhanguera logo
FDC logo
Unopar logo
Faveni logo
Ser Educacional logo
USP logo

Produtos e Plataformas

Ecossistema de soluções SaaS e Superapp Whitelabel

Plataforma de Educação Corporativa

Área de Membros e LMS whitelabel estilo Netflix

Teste 15 dias

Plataforma de Agentes de IA

Crie sua IA no WhatsApp e treine com seu conteúdo

Teste 15 dias

Crie chatbots em minutos

Plataforma de chatbots no-code

Teste 15 dias

Agentes de IA que fazem ligação

Plataforma de Agentes de Voz no-code

Teste 15 dias

Central de Atendimento com IA

Plataforma de suporte omnichannel

Teste 15 dias

Conheça o Toolzz Vibe

Plataforma de Vibecoding. Crie Automações e Apps com IA em minutos sem programar.

Criar conta FREE

Loja de Agentes de IA

Escolha entre nossos agentes especializados ou crie o seu próprio

Crie sua IA personalizada